Business ro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a commercial property's roofing system to identify potential issues and assess overall condition. These inspections typically include a visual examination of the roof’s surface, drainage systems, flashing, and other critical components. Some providers may also utilize specialized tools or equipment to detect hidden problems such as leaks, structural weaknesses, or material deterioration. The goal is to gather detailed information about the roof’s current state, helping property owners make informed decisions about maintenance, repairs, or replacements.
These services help address common problems like water leaks, roof sagging, damaged flashing, and the presence of mold or algae growth. Identifying such issues early can prevent more extensive damage that might compromise the building’s interior or structural integrity. Regular inspections can also uncover signs of wear and tear caused by weather exposure, aging materials, or improper installation. By catching problems early, property owners can avoid costly repairs and extend the lifespan of their roofing systems.
Commercial properties that frequently utilize roof inspection services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, industrial facilities, and multi-family residential complexes. These structures often have large or complex roofing systems that require specialized knowledge to assess properly. Additionally, properties in areas prone to severe weather conditions or with aging roofs benefit from routine inspections to maintain safety and compliance standards. Regular inspections are especially valuable for properties with flat or low-slope roofs, which can be more susceptible to drainage issues and water pooling.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for a comprehensive roof inspection 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Smaller commercial roofs may be on the lower end, while larger or more complex structures may cost more.
Travel and Accessibility Fees - Additional charges may apply if the property is difficult to access or located in remote areas, often adding $50 to $150 to the inspection cost. These fees cover extra time and effort required by service providers.
Detailed Reporting - Some providers include detailed inspection reports for an extra fee, usually between $50 and $200. These reports outline findings and recommended repairs to help property owners make informed decisions.
Additional Services - Optional services such as drone inspections or thermal imaging can increase costs by $100 to $300. These advanced techniques provide more thorough assessments of roof condition and potential iss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in a business roof inspection? A business roof inspection typically includes checking for damage, wear, leaks, and overall condition to identify potential issues before they become costly repairs.
How often should a business roof be inspected? It is generally recommended to have a commercial roof inspected at least once a year, and after severe weather events or storms.
What are common signs of roof problems? Common signs include water stains, missing or damaged shingles or membrane, ponding water, and visible cracks or holes.
Can a roof inspection help prevent costly repairs? Yes, regular inspections can identify minor issues early, helping to prevent more extensive and expensive repairs later.
